E 77, 051111 (2008)", "categories": [ "cond-mat.soft", "cond-mat.stat-mech", "q-bio.CB" ], "abstract": "We follow the dynamics of an ensemble of interacting self-propelled motorized particles in contact with an equilibrated thermal bath. We find that the fluctuation-dissipation relation allows for the definition of an effective temperature that is compatible with the results obtained using a tracer particle as a thermometer. The effective temperature takes a value which is higher than the temperature of the bath and it is continuously controlled by the motor intensity.", "revisions": [ { "version": "v2", "updated": "2011-05-04T13:09:18.000Z" } ], "analyses": { "subjects": [ "05.70.Ln" ], "keywords": [ "effective temperature", "active matter", "motor intensity", "tracer particle", "fluctuation-dissipation relation" ], "tags": [ "journal article" ], "publication": { "publisher": "APS", "journal": "Physical Review E", "doi": "10.1103/PhysRevE.77.051111", "year": 2008, "month": "May", "volume": 77, "number": 5, "pages": "051111" }, "note": { "typesetting": "TeX", "pages": 0, "language": "en", "license": "arXiv", "status": "editable", "adsabs": "2008PhRvE..77e1111L" } } }
